I rooted my phone, and flashed the BAMF GingerRemix 2.1 w/ 2.5 radio. It was working great for about 2 weeks, until the other day. I went to bed, and when I woke up, 4g was gone. I waited a day or so to see if it came back, but to no avail. Well, I planned to head to the Verizon store to see if they could figure it out, so I flashed back to stock, still without 4g. I drove to the store and no sooner than I walked into the store, 4g was back (kinda like taking your car to the mechanic)... So obviously they were no help. They checked the setting and said everything looked correct. Anyway, I left and about 20 minutes later, 4g was gone again and has been gone since. My girlfriend came home and she has the Thunderbolt as well, and she was locked on 4g, while I was stuck with 3g. I called Verizon Tech support and they are supposedly sending someone in my area to check the tower, but if that was the problem, why would my g/f get 4g while sitting next to me?

Could the sim card be bad? I asked them about that and they said well, lets try this, lets try that... Other than that, the phone works fine. Wifi, phone, even 3g works fine, it's just the 4g.

According to some people, the 2.5 radio seems to prefer 3G in some situations. The good part is that in some areas you will be able to get and hold a 3G signal where the other radio(s) do not get a signal. In some areas you may also notice worse battery life. Go back to MR2 and I bet that your 4G will be back.
